2014 dxdy logo

Научный форум dxdy

Математика, Физика, Computer Science, Machine Learning, LaTeX, Механика и Техника, Химия,
Биология и Медицина, Экономика и Финансовая Математика, Гуманитарные науки




Начать новую тему Ответить на тему На страницу Пред.  1 ... 19, 20, 21, 22, 23, 24, 25 ... 60  След.
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ение17.08.2018, 01:45 
Заслуженный участник


27/04/09
28128
Там всё хитрее.

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ение19.08.2018, 14:49 
Заслуженный участник
Аватара пользователя


11/03/08
9543
Москва
Изображение

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ение23.08.2018, 08:52 
Заслуженный участник
Аватара пользователя


11/03/08
9543
Москва
Изображение

-- 23 авг 2018, 08:53 --

Изображение

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ение24.08.2018, 15:40 
Заслуженный участник


20/08/14
11177
Россия, Москва
warlock66613 в сообщении #1331801 писал(а):
Не, ну это всё-таки экзотика, а писать нестандартный, но работающий на реальных системах код — освящённая веками традиция в мире C (и C++).
Ага, вот и подтверждение:
Баш писал(а):
// Про новую версию компилятора Си gcc-8
Чё ты мне стандартом в морду тычешь? У прадедов работало, у дедов работало, у меня всё работало, пока какой-то моржовый [пи-и-и-ип] стандарт не почитал и не сломал всё.

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ение26.08.2018, 22:12 
Заслуженный участник


02/08/11
6892
Dmitriy40 в сообщении #1334345 писал(а):
Ага, вот и подтверждение
Весьма показательно, что исходный тред - из которого цитата - действительно очень смешной (чувак наступил в UB и принялся агрессивно обвинять компилятор), а из цитаты вся контекстная соль пропала. (Так что последняя смешная цитата на баше по-прежнему относится к 2007, максимум 2008 году.)

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ение26.08.2018, 22:31 
Заслуженный участник
Аватара пользователя


30/01/06
72407
А можно ссылочку? (UB = undefined behavior, right?)

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ение26.08.2018, 23:10 
Заслуженный участник


02/08/11
6892
Да, undefined behavior. Вот: LOR: gcc-8 совсем поломанный.

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ение27.08.2018, 00:50 
Заслуженный участник
Аватара пользователя


30/01/06
72407
Добрался до сути:
    Ответ на: комментарий от slapin 21.08.2018 4:23:54 писал(а):
    Компилятор сщитает что результатом работы цикла не может быть отрицательное значение в r (кроме как через переполнение которое UB). А следовательно последняя команда (r & 0x7fffffff) - лишняя так как никогда (кроме UB на которое пофиг) не меняет результат. Вот он ее и выкинул...
Да, у меня первый рефлекс тоже был поставить всё на unsigned, и константу снабдить суффиксом U. Кроме того, нагуглить размеро-независимый способ задать ту же константу.

-- 27.08.2018 00:56:09 --

Оттуда же хорошая цитата (под которой почти подпишусь):
    Цитата:
    си — это макроассемблер pdp-11. если ты используешь другой процессор, то си — это сложная (и полная костылей) иллюзия того, что другие процессоры эмулируют поведение pdp-11.

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ение27.08.2018, 10:32 
Заслуженный участник


20/08/14
11177
Россия, Москва
А мне ещё и такой пример "оптимизации" оттуда же понравился: https://godbolt.org/z/lXoaA4
Правда вроде бы (судя по комментам в этом треде) это сочли багом компилятора и стали исправлять.

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ение27.08.2018, 22:45 
Заслуженный участник
Аватара пользователя


16/07/14
8463
Цюрих
Этот баг (не) чинят с января: https://gcc.gnu.org/bugzilla/show_bug.cgi?id=84101

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ение29.08.2018, 23:40 


05/09/12
2587
Mental в сообщении #1332984 писал(а):
Учитель: Дети, сколько будет два плюс два?
Саша: Четыре!
Петя: Четыре.
JavaScript: 22

Изображение

-- 29.08.2018, 23:47 --

Ну и раз речь про джаваскрипт, то вдогонку
Изображение

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ение30.08.2018, 20:04 


24/01/09
1091
Украина, Днепропетровск
_Ivana в сообщении #1335438 писал(а):
Ну и раз речь про джаваскрипт, то вдогонку

Каждый раз, когда постят такие шутки где-то в углу плачет SQL.

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ение04.09.2018, 22:34 
Заслуженный участник
Аватара пользователя


11/03/08
9543
Москва
Язык программирования. Преведно-ориентированный.
https://sizeof.livejournal.com/23169.html

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ение13.09.2018, 02:56 
Заслуженный участник
Аватара пользователя


11/12/05
9957
Opennet: ((яркие обсуждения))
Цитата:
Проект Python для соблюдения политкорректности избавляется от терминов "master" и "slave".

Python bugtracker :
Цитата:
For diversity reasons, it would be nice to try to avoid "master" and "slave" terminology which can be associated to slavery.


.Net/roslyn уже давно не морочился и решил переименовать whitelist и blacklist.

(Оффтоп)

Что ж делать, хоть политкорректность гнусна
К ней некоторые льнут как мухи на г..но
Всё это было бы, наверное, смешно,
Когда бы не было так отвратительно и грустно (--)

 Профиль  
                  
 
 Re: CS юмор (на темы: об алгоритмах, программах, железе, языках)
Сообщение13.09.2018, 03:26 
Заслуженный участник
Аватара пользователя


16/07/14
8463
Цюрих

(Оффтоп)

Dan B-Yallay в сообщении #1338484 писал(а):
Гитхаб решил не отставать от "хайпа/тренда" и решил переименовать whitelist и blacklist
Я не очень понял - а причем тут гитхаб?

 Профиль  
                  
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 887 ]  На страницу Пред.  1 ... 19, 20, 21, 22, 23, 24, 25 ... 60  След.

Модератор: Модераторы



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group